Overview The Department of Health, Disability and Ageing is seeking three Senior Systems Analysts (SFIA5), to be engaged via an unranked merit list, to join the Health Business Systems Branch. About The Health Business System Branch works with a diverse range of business partners to deliver secure, reliable and sustainable enterprise systems, with a focus on digital transformation and supporting effective policy and program delivery. The Branch delivers significant digital transformation across the regulatory and subsidisation lifecycle. In addition to the large transformation program, the Branch provides operational support for all TGA systems, PBS monthly schedule production, and all D365 and on-premise Microsoft CRM applications. The Role The Senior Systems Analyst in the Health Business Systems Branch will act as a bridge between business and technical teams. The role will work closely with product/solution architects, technical leads and development teams to deliver technical specifications and system designs. The role includes: Translating complex business requirements into robust, scalable technical designs within the Power Platform and Dynamics 365 ecosystem Working closely with technical stakeholders to ensure that solution designs are fit for purpose Providing support and upskilling other Systems Analysts Providing expert level BAU (business as usual) support Leading the investigation of production issues Enquiries Buyer contact: itd.labour.hire.services@health.gov.au
How to respond to this tender
A strong tender response is clear, compliant, and backed by evidence. These steps apply to most Australian and New Zealand public tenders.
Read the requirements in full
Open the official listing and download the full tender pack. Note the response schedules, evaluation criteria, mandatory conditions, and the exact closing time and lodgement method.
Confirm you are eligible and it is worth bidding
Check licences, insurances, certifications, and any conformance requirements before you commit. A quick bid or no-bid decision saves days of wasted effort on a tender you cannot win.
Answer every criterion with evidence
Respond to each evaluation criterion directly and back your claims with concrete examples, referees, and past performance. Address the buyer’s stated need, not a generic capability statement.
Lodge early through the official portal
Submit through the source portal well before the deadline. Late or incorrectly lodged bids are almost always rejected, so leave time for uploads, portal errors, and last-minute questions.
